This is my first time playing along with the Merry Monday challenge and my first Christmas card of the season too! I wish that I had the beautiful blue in the picture, but all I had around was this Pacific Blue and Twilight paperpack. I am anxiously awaiting my order from Close to my Heart with all of the new Christmas things to play with, so I went to an older winter paperpack from a couple of years ago for this challenge. For the layout I looked to Freshly Made Sketches this week.

All supplies are Close To My Heart - paper pack: Wonderland; ink - Grey Flannel, Crystal Blue; stamp set - Holiday Jingle; Dimensional Elements - Flurry. Icicle Stickles were used on top of the "JOY" snowflake.
